Agnes Ward, of Stratford, Ontario says, â??These are no ordinary beef kabobs! Theyâ??re herb-infused and need to marinate at least an hour or overnight for the best flavor. If you feel like splurging, this recipeâ??s also fantastic with beef tenderloin.â?
Provided by @MakeItYours
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- In a large resealable plastic bag, combine the first nine ingredients; add beef; seal bag and turn to coat. Refrigerate for at least 2 hours or overnight, turning occasionally.
- Drain and discard marinade. Thread beef onto six metal or soaked wooden skewers. Using long-handled tongs, moisten a paper towel with cooking oil and lightly coat the grill rack.
- Grill steak, covered, over medium-hot heat or broil 4 in. from the heat for 8-10 minutes or until beef reaches desired doneness (for medium-rare, a thermometer should read 145°; medium, 160°; well-done, 170°), turning occasionally.
- Yield: 6 skewers.

- Nutritional Facts
- skewer equals 170 calories, 7 g fat (2 g saturated fat), 64 mg cholesterol, 297 mg sodium, 4 g carbohydrate, trace fiber, 22 g protein. Diabetic Exchanges: 3 lean meat, 1 fat.
